TO CONGRATULATE AND HONOR NORTH MYRTLE BEACH MIDDLE SCHOOL OF HORRY COUNTY ON RECEIVING THE COVETED 2011 PALMETTO SILVER AWARD.
Whereas, the Senate is pleased to learn that North Myrtle Beach Middle School has been granted the coveted 2011 Palmetto Silver Award; and
Whereas, each year the South Carolina Department of Education recognizes state schools that have demonstrated high levels of performance and improvement, designating such schools Palmetto Gold Award and Palmetto Silver Award recipients; and
Whereas, basing their selections on the absolute and improvement ratings assigned to each South Carolina school on the previous year's report card, the South Carolina Department of Education has granted 2011 Palmetto Silver honors to fifty-six schools matching the demographics of North Myrtle Beach Middle School. North Myrtle Beach Middle is ranked number four in this prestigious list of schools; and
Whereas, specifically, the Palmetto Silver Award requires an absolute rating of "good" in achievement and growth; and
Whereas, thanks to the hard work of students, parents, faculty, staff, and administration, North Myrtle Beach Middle School has captured this Palmetto Silver Award, with its accompanying cash award, and has demonstrated what can be accomplished when all stakeholders have high expectations and strive to help students reach the full measure of their talents and skills; and
Whereas, to formally recognize North Myrtle Beach Middle School and the other winning schools for capturing a Palmetto Silver Award, a celebratory presentation has been set for May 31, 2011; and
Whereas, fully expecting continued academic excellence from this standout school, the Senate is proud to recognize the fine educational achievement of 2011 Palmetto Silver Award winner North Myrtle Beach Middle School. Now, therefore,
Be it resolved by the Senate:
That the members of the South Carolina Senate, by this resolution, congratulate and honor North Myrtle Beach Middle School of Horry County on receiving the coveted 2011 Palmetto Silver Award.
Be it further resolved that a copy of this resolution be provided to Principal Virginia Horton of North Myrtle Beach Middle School.
